New Delhi: Team India’s star wicketkeeper-batter Rishabh Pant will miss the upcoming Asia Cup 2025, and his participation in the India vs West Indies Test series also remains uncertain, according to a report published on Thursday (August 7). Pant, 27, suffered a toe injury while playing a reverse sweep during Day 1 of the fourth Test against England at Old Trafford, Manchester. Though the injury does…

New Delhi: Congress MP Shashi Tharoor has condemned US President Donald Trump’s decision to impose a 50% tariff on Indian goods, calling it unfair and threatening. “No country can threaten us like this,” he said, urging India to retaliate with similar tariffs on American exports. Tharoor warned the hike would hurt India’s $90 billion trade with the US, making Indian goods unaffordable for American buyers. He also criticised the US for giving China a 90-day break…

Team Goemkarponn Porvorim: The Department of Tourism, Government of Goa, has reiterated its commitment to boosting cultural tourism under the ‘Goa Beyond Beaches’ initiative, with an emphasis on regenerative tourism and preserving local heritage. Tourism Minister Rohan Khaunte stated that cultural tourism remains a key component of the state’s overall tourism roadmap. “We are actively promoting events that showcase Goa’s rich traditions. Festivals like Chikhal Kalo and Sao Joao have already been scaled up, while others like Intruz and Ghode Modni also need to be elevated.
